A meta-synthesis on parenting a child with autism

Abstract: BackgroundThe lifelong nature of autism in a child has deep implications on parents as they are faced with a range of challenges and emotional consequences in raising the child. The aim of this meta-synthesis was to explore the perspectives of parents in raising a child with autism in the childhood period to gain an insight of the adaptations and beliefs of parents toward autism, their family and social experiences, as well as their perceptions toward health and educational services.MethodsA systematic search … Show more

“…Moreover, improving the parents’ mental health and wellbeing enhances the potential of the child to also achieve a better quality of life. Improvements to the child’s overall behavior and functioning is facilitated when behavioral treatment interventions being delivered to the child are supplemented by continued implementation by the parent carers in the home environment [ 39 ]. The effectiveness of the child’s behavioral treatment interventions have been reported to be diminished when parents’ mental health needs are unmet [ 40 ].…”
